Hehe. Well, it's simple. For example a program like Absolute Poker, every 15 minutes a freeroll. Playing there sucks. 25% of the players just do all in with the hope the get to the 10,000 chips so they can play relax. If they loose, no problemo, another freeroll in like 20 minutes :S

When you play real money tourneys you know at least that there are allmost all serious players, they want to win big cash (BIG CASSHHHHH :p).

But restricted freerolls of forums are just the best. Playing with the same group of peepz rocks :D Talking about it after the tourney is fun and you make some friends hehe.
